    Hike to the cave was relatively steep. But it was manageable for us although we were not the most outdoor-sy people around. Proper footwear for the hike would be best. Hiking the the cave and seeing the temple inside was great! I really like the fact that there are many information boards during the hike to share facts about the place. We could have hired a guide for 200tbh at the main restaurant area but only realised this after the hike. Aside from the temple, there are also inscriptions on the cave walls and also natural earth formations like stalagmites and stalactites as well as a dry waterfall. Will definitely recommend this attraction to everyone if you are fit to hike. Fee to enter is 200tbh. Refreshments can be bought at the restaurant at the start of the hike at Laem Sala beach.     If you want to explore a real cave - dark and fun... mysterious and adventurous - then do this on way to or from the Phraya Nakhon Cave (it is very close, so don't miss it). The cave is dark, so don't save the baht instead get a head-light as you will need it. You do have to go on all 4's (hands and feet) is a few sections but that only adds to the drama. You climb into the cave via a ladder... its so good. Yes its steep getting to the cave - but only short. Yes the path is not as defined - but its good. Yes there are a few bats in the cave - but they are more scared of you so fly away. So good... but please - BE CAREFUL See more..
